Two paintings

These two small paintings (20 x 20 cm) were in an exhibition this week, and both sold. It was a large art society exhibition and the sales have been excellent, 55 works sold over a week which must be about 25%, maybe more. So unpredictable! When I arrived to do my rostered duty minding the exhibition yesterday I couldn’t find the paintings and my first thought was that they hadn’t been hung, so to find that they had sold and already been taken was a great relief! These were part of an ongoing series (8 painted so far, see my paintings page) and I was very happy with them so am glad someone else liked them too!
